BOSS 7.0.1
BESIII Offline Software System
Loading...
Searching...
No Matches
BesBdkRc/BesBdkRc-00-00-02/src/fortran/HepEvt.h File Reference

Go to the source code of this file.

Functions

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 isthep (nmxhep)
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 idhep (nmxhep)
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 jmohep (2, nmxhep)
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 jdahep (2, nmxhep)
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 phep (5, nmxhep)
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 vhep (4, nmxhep) ! vertex[mm] SAVE/hepevt/*---------------------------------------------------------------------- LOGICAL qedrad COMMON/phoqed/$ qedrad(nmxhep) ! Photos flag SAVE/phoqed/*---------------------------------------------------------------------- INTEGER m_PhotStart ! start position of photons(1st phot at m_PhotStart+1) INTEGER m_PhotEnd ! end position photons INTEGER m_PosnF ! position of final state fermion INTEGER m_PosnFbar ! position of final state anti-fermion COMMON/HepEvt_posn/m_PhotStart
 

Variables

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ION phep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ER nevhep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ER nhep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ER isthep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ER idhep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jmohep
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four momentum
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 m_PhotEnd
 
**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 m_PosnF
 

Function Documentation

◆ idhep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 idhep ( nmxhep  )

◆ isthep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 isthep ( nmxhep  )

◆ jdahep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 jdahep ( ,
nmxhep   
)

◆ jmohep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 jmohep ( ,
nmxhep   
)

◆ phep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 phep ( ,
nmxhep   
)

◆ vhep()

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 vhep ( ,
nmxhep   
)
final

Variable Documentation

◆ idhep

* * * * * * * * * * IN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ER idhep

◆ isthep

* * * * * * * * * * IN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ER isthep

◆ jmohep

* * * * * * * * * * IN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jmohep

◆ m_PhotEnd

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 m_PhotEnd

◆ m_PosnF

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 !number of particles $ !status code $ !particle ident KF $ !parent particles $ !childreen particles $ !four mass[GeV] $ m_PosnF

◆ momentum

◆ nevhep

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 nevhep

◆ nhep

**********INTEGER nmxhep !maximum number of particles DOUBLE PRECISION vhep INTEGER jdahep COMMON hepevt $ !serial number $ nhep

◆ phep

* * * * * * * * * * INTEGER nmxhep !maximum number of particles DOUBLE PRECISION phep